Transaction 58f0051233970a547be0cb8122c44b7ba9fdfdac46a14dabcc2404f6ca891f89

1 Input
2 Outputs
  • 58f0051233970a547be0cb8122c44b7ba9fdfdac46a14dabcc2404f6ca891f89:0
  • value  515150
    address  3L1Tv3c2imeRxikXzPS2tiVAKhVvPFG8xw
  • 58f0051233970a547be0cb8122c44b7ba9fdfdac46a14dabcc2404f6ca891f89:1
  • value  53667723
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p